6 signs of burnout in single mothers

Are you a single mother feeling physically, emotionally and mentally drained? Balancing care, work and personal well-being can have a significant impact on your mental and physical health. Often, these challenges can lead to burnout, a state of physical, emotional and mental exhaustion caused by prolonged stress and lack of rest. In this blog post, we’ll explore the early signs of burnout in single moms, providing evidence-based research and references to help you identify and address the symptoms of burnout. Being a single mother and single breadwinner, I felt the pressure and taking a step back to think helped me recognize the signs as I chose to rest and recover until I felt rested enough.

Burnout is more than just feeling tired after a long day. It is a chronic state of stress that affects a person’s mental and physical health. The World Health Organization (WHO) defines burnout as an “occupational phenomenon” characterized by feelings of depleted energy, negativity toward work or responsibilities, and reduced personal effectiveness. For single mothers, this can extend to all aspects of their lives, including parenting, personal care and work life. Recognizing these signs is vital to your well-being. 6 Signs of burnout in single mothers

1. Physical symptoms such as headaches and muscle tension
Burnout can manifest itself in the body through physical ailments such as frequent headaches, neck pain and muscle tension. These symptoms can be caused by chronic stress and are a warning sign of burnout. According to the American Institute of Stress, Physical symptoms of burnout are common when the body is in a prolonged state of fight or flight due to stress.

2. Physical exhaustion
One of the most obvious signs of burnout is chronic physical exhaustion. Single mothers often juggle multiple roles, and as a result, they may feel constantly tired, even after getting plenty of rest. Research suggests that exhaustion may manifest as difficulty getting out of bed, a constant feeling of tiredness, and an inability to complete daily tasks.

3. Emotional drain and irritability
Burnout doesn’t just affect your body, it deeply affects your emotional health. Single mothers may experience increased irritability, mood swings and a lack of patience, especially with their children or co-workers. Feeling constantly overwhelmed can lead to feelings of hopelessness or disconnection from the people around them.

4. Loss of interest in activities
When overwhelmed, single mothers may lose interest in activities they once enjoyed, including hobbies, socializing, or even self-care routines. According to the American Psychological Association (APA), disengagement is a sign of burnout when individuals no longer feel invested in things that once brought them joy or fulfillment. This emotional withdrawal can increase isolation, exacerbating feelings of burnout.

5. Sleep disorders
Difficulty sleeping or disturbed sleep patterns are common in people suffering from burnout. Constant stress can cause insomnia, making it harder for single mothers to recharge. According to the Mayo Clinicpoor sleep is both a cause and effect of burnout, leading to a vicious cycle of fatigue and stress.

6. Reduced productivity and performance
Burnout significantly affects cognitive functions, leading to reduced concentration, forgetfulness and lack of motivation to perform even simple tasks. Single mothers may find it difficult to manage their daily chores or professional responsibilities, which can lead to increased feelings of inadequacy.

How do you know if you’ve been burned?

The key to managing burnout is recognizing the signs early. If you are experiencing any combination of the above symptoms, especially if they have persisted for some time, it may be time to seek help. The first step to overcoming burnout is to recognize that you are experiencing it and understand the underlying causes.

Practical tips for preventing and recovering from burnout

  1. Set boundaries
    One of the most effective ways to prevent burnout is to set clear boundaries between work, care, and personal time. Learning to say no, delegate tasks, and ask for help when needed can alleviate stress and prevent burnout from taking hold.
  2. Practice self-care
    Self-care is essential to maintaining mental and physical health. Single moms can engage in simple activities like going for a long walk, journaling, meditating, exercising, or even making time for a favorite hobby. Mindfulness exercises such as meditation and deep breathing can significantly reduce stress levels.
  3. Prioritize sleep and nutrition
    Making sure you get enough sleep and eat a balanced diet is vital to maintaining energy levels. Poor sleep and diet can exacerbate burnout, so it’s essential to prioritize these areas in your routine.
  4. Seek support
    Connecting with others who understand your struggles is essential. Whether through therapy, a support group, or simply talking to a friend or family member, support is vital to managing burnout.

Conclusion

Burnout is about a real and pressing issue that needs attention. By recognizing the early signs and taking preventative measures, it is possible to prevent burnout from becoming a chronic problem. If you or someone you know is struggling with burnout, don’t hesitate to reach out to a mental health professional for support. Early intervention is key to managing and recovering from burnout.
